Discover the rich history of 17th-century Virginia at Henricus Historical Park, a living museum with interactive exhibits and scenic trails.
Henricus Historical Park offers tourists an immersive experience into 17th-century Virginia, showcasing rich history through engaging exhibits and scenic outdoor activities. Explore the living history museum, participate in hands-on activities, and enjoy beautiful hiking trails that wind through the park's lush landscapes.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Henricus Historical Park.
- Visit during a special event for engaging reenactments and guided tours.
- Wear comfortable shoes for hiking along the scenic trails.
- Bring a picnic to enjoy amidst the park's picturesque landscapes.
- Check the park's website for seasonal hours and special activities.
- Don't miss the opportunity to interact with the staff for fascinating historical insights.
